Output 71a633efc628884e5ed32371b07acb8d8b41c9de1d698c1750aac9370e0d9e92:223

value
18072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ef8667d1a5e49a68279bbe8fe0044df20cd4d036 OP_EQUAL
address
3PXWS3yMJgKhrDKzLc159phHn6rg7E71bG
transaction
71a633efc628884e5ed32371b07acb8d8b41c9de1d698c1750aac9370e0d9e92
spent
true